Summary
This Form 8-K filing from First Citizens BancShares, Inc. (FCNCA) reports the retirement of two long-standing members of its board of directors: David L. Ward, Jr. and Lewis T. Nunnelee, II. Both directors will be stepping down effective December 31, 2010. Mr. Ward, aged 75, and Mr. Nunnelee, aged 84, have both served on the board, and their departures mark a transition for the company's governance.
